Pros

  • Interface design is intuitive and easy to use
  • Daily phrase translation exceeds accuracy
  • Multi-lingual support is powerful
  • Voice recognition is so convenient
  • Offline mode can also be used

Cons

  • Limited understanding of complex sentences
  • Speech recognition is good and bad
  • Insufficient support for cultural details
  • The interface cannot be freely customized
  • Updates and fixes bugs are too slow

FAQ

This is the first time I used Translateasy Lingual Assistant. How did I get started?

Very simple! Go to the app store to download it, open it and follow the guidance to set language preferences and permissions ~

Can I use Translateasy without the Internet?

Of course! Find the 'Offline Language Pack' in the settings. After downloading it, you can use some functions offline ~

How to switch translation modes? Like text, voice or camera?

Open the App and select the home page directly! Text, voice, camera, object recognition, cut freely, super convenient ~

How to use the chat translation function during conversations?

You just type or speak in the input box, and the App immediately translates and displays the reply. The chat is super smooth!

How to translate text in pictures or documents?

Use camera translation or text translation function! Enter the corresponding mode, take a photo of the text, or directly type and paste it, and translate it instantly ~

How to subscribe or activate advanced features?

Go to the settings and find the 'Subscribe' option, select a plan and follow the prompts to unlock more advanced functions ~

AI customer -- Customers say

Users generally appreciate Translateasy for its fast and accurate translations, smooth user experience, and high-quality performance. Many describe it as useful, pleasant, and even 'absolutely amazing.' However, the app receives significant criticism for intrusive and unskippable ads that disrupt usage, with some users finding it completely useless due to excessive pop-ups. While some praise its translation features and speed, others report technical issues such as no sound, failed WhatsApp integration, and subscription problems. Voice translation functionality is valued but users request longer durations. Overall, the app delivers solid translation capabilities but is hindered by aggressive advertising and occasional bugs.
